CVE-2023-28502Public exploitNetwork attack vector

Unauthenticated root code execution via unbounded credential copies

Published Mar 29, 2023 · Updated Feb 18, 2025

Stack-based buffer overflows in Rocket Software UniData and UniVerse for Linux allow remote attackers to execute code as root. In udadmin_server, the main routine copies attacker-supplied username and encoded-password strings into fixed-size stack buffers with u2strcpy without bounds checks. A default UniRPC installation exposes the udadmin or udadmin82 service through TCP port 31438 before authentication, so successful exploitation grants full control under the root service account.

What is affected?

Rocket Software · UniDataversion=0 <8.2.43.3003
Rocket Software · UniVerseversion=0 <11.3.5.1001; version=0 <12.2.1.2002
